Until recently, the posix api was purely a consumer of the
network subsystem. However, a dependency cycle was added as
a stop-gap solution for challenges with the native platform.
Specifically,
1. eventfd symbols conflict with those of the host
2. eventfd was excluded from native libc builds via cmake
If any part of the posix were then to select the network
subsystem (which is a legitimate use case, given that networking
is a part of the posix api), we would get a build error due to
the Kconfig dependency cycle.
As usual, with dependency cycles, the cycle can be broken
via a third, mutual dependency.
What is the third mutual dependency? Naturally, it is ZVFS
which was planned some time ago. ZVFS will be where we
collect file-descriptor and FILE-pointer APIs so that we can
ensure consistency for Zephyr users.
This change deprecates EVENTFD_MAX in favour of
ZVFS_EVENTFD_MAX.

Zephyr's POSIX API is moving toward using the standard
nomenclature from IEEE 1003.1-2017 for as much as possible. In
particular, we want to have consistent naming between Zephyr's
POSIX API Kconfig options and the naming for POSIX Options and
Option Groups.
The Kconfig option CONFIG_PTHREAD_IPC has been (ab)used for a
very long time for a variety of different purposes. However,
the standard Option / feature test macro for POSIX Threads is,
intuitively _POSIX_THREADS. There is a corresponding sysconf()
key named _SC_POSIX_THREADS.
Annoyingly, the POSIX Option Group that corresponds to the
Option is POSIX_THREADS_BASE, which is a minor inconsistency
in the standard.
The _POSIX_THREADS Option already includes mutexes, condition
variables, and thread-specific storage (keys). So with this
change, we also deprecate the redundant Kconfig variables that
do not have a corresponding match in the standard.
- CONFIG_PTHREAD_IPC
- CONFIG_PTHREAD
- CONFIG_PTHREAD_COND
- CONFIG_PTHREAD_MUTEX
- CONFIG_PTHREAD_KEY
Additionally, create Kconfig variables for those configurables
which we are lacking:
- CONFIG_POSIX_THREADS_EXT
- CONFIG_POSIX_THREAD_ATTR_STACKSIZE
- CONFIG_POSIX_THREAD_ATTR_STACKADDR
- CONFIG_POSIX_THREAD_PRIORITY_SCHEDULING
- CONFIG_POSIX_THREAD_PRIO_INHERIT
- CONFIG_POSIX_THREAD_PRIO_PROTECT
- CONFIG_POSIX_THREAD_SAFE_FUNCTIONS
Some Kconfig variables were renamed to more properly match the spec:
- CONFIG_MAX_PTHREAD_COUNT -> CONFIG_POSIX_THREAD_THREADS_MAX
- CONFIG_MAX_PTHREAD_KEY_COUNT -> CONFIG_POSIX_THREAD_KEYS_MAX

The POSIX_MAX_FDS option does not correspond to any standard
POSIX option. It was used to define the size of the file
descriptor table, which is by no means exclusively used by
POSIX (also net, fs, ...).
POSIX_MAX_FDS is being deprecated in order to ensure that
Zephyr's POSIX Kconfig variables correspond to those defined in
the specification, as of IEEE 1003.1-2017. Namely,
POSIX_OPEN_MAX. CONFIG_POSIX_MAX_OPEN_FILES is being deprecated
for the same reason.
To mitigate any possible layering violations, that option is
not user selectable. It tracks the newly added
CONFIG_ZVFS_OPEN_MAX option, which is native to Zephyr.
With this deprecation, we introduce the following Kconfig
options that map directly to standard POSIX Option Groups by
simply removing "CONFIG_":
* CONFIG_POSIX_DEVICE_IO
Similarly, with this deprecation, we introduce the following
Kconfig options that map directly to standard POSIX Options by
simply removing "CONFIG":
* CONFIG_POSIX_OPEN_MAX
In order to maintain parity with the current feature set, we
introduce the following Kconfig options.
* CONFIG_POSIX_DEVICE_IO_ALIAS_CLOSE
* CONFIG_POSIX_DEVICE_IO_ALIAS_OPEN
* CONFIG_POSIX_DEVICE_IO_ALIAS_READ
* CONFIG_POSIX_DEVICE_IO_ALIAS_WRITE
Gate open(), close(), read(), and write() via the
CONFIG_POSIX_DEVICE_IO Kconfig option and move
implementations into device_io.c, to be conformant with the
spec.
Lastly, stage function names for upcoming ZVFS work, to be
completed as part of the LTSv3 Roadmap (e.g. zvfs_open(), ..).

The POSIX_CLOCK option does not correspond to any standard
option. It was used to active features of several distinct
POSIX Options and Option Groups, which complicated API and
application configuration as a result.
POSIX_CLOCK is being deprecated in order to ensure that Zephyr's
POSIX Kconfig variables correspond to those defined in the
specification, as of IEEE 1003.1-2017.
Additionally, CONFIG_TIMER is being deprecated because it does
not match the corresponding POSIX Option (_POSIX_TIMERS).
With this deprecation, we introduce the following Kconfig
options that map directly to standard POSIX Option Groups by
simply removing "CONFIG_":
* CONFIG_POSIX_TIMERS
Similarly, we introduce the following Kconfig options that
map directly to standard POSIX Options by simply removing
"CONFIG":
* CONFIG_POSIX_CLOCK_SELECTION
* CONFIG_POSIX_CPUTIME
* CONFIG_POSIX_DELAYTIMER_MAX
* CONFIG_POSIX_MONOTONIC_CLOCK
* CONFIG_POSIX_TIMEOUTS
* CONFIG_POSIX_TIMER_MAX
In order to maintain parity with the current feature set, we
introduce the following Kconfig options that map directly to
standard POSIX Option Groups by simply removing "CONFIG_":
* CONFIG_POSIX_MULTI_PROCESS - sleep()
Similarly, in order to maintain parity with the current feature
set, we introduce the following additional Kconfig options that
map directly to standard POSIX Options by simply removing
"CONFIG":
* CONFIG_XSI_SINGLE_PROCESS - gettimeofday()
